  9. Our d-line is most definitely the strength of our defense, particularly the ends. Both Mario Williams (6'7'' 290) and Manny Lawson (6'6'' 265) have great size and are best in pass rushing situations. State will be getting their best DT back for the bowl game in John McCargo. Williams, Lawson and McCargo are projected to be 1-2 round picks in the draft. Tank Tyler and DeMario Presley are the other DT's. Tank is our immovable inside lineman while Presley is the quicker/faster of the two. As for the O-line, well, I'm not as confident in this unit. They've played well in spurts, but overall have been average at best. If USF has speed rushers, State may be in trouble.
